What is the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application?
The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application is an essential form for parents and guardians in Pennsylvania, allowing them to apply for free or reduced-price meals for their children within the Northern Bedford County School District. This application process is designed to address the nutritional needs of students. It ensures that families in need have access to vital financial assistance, enhancing the overall well-being of their children.
The form provides a straightforward method for assessing eligibility based on household income and size, offering a chance for many families to receive support. Parents and guardians should understand its significance in promoting healthier eating habits among students.

Eligibility Criteria for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application
Eligibility for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application is determined by household income limits, which vary based on family size. Families must consider several specific circumstances, including those involving foster children, homeless individuals, migrant families, and runaway children when applying. It is crucial that only authorized individuals, usually parents or guardians, fill out and sign the application.

Who is eligible to apply for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application?
Eligibility for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application typically includes families facing financial hardship. Households must meet specific income guidelines determined by the USDA, and special situations like foster care or homelessness may also qualify for support.
What documents do I need to complete this application?
To complete the application, you'll need information about all household members, including income details, case numbers if applicable, and any benefits your family receives. Gathering these before starting will simplify the process.

Are there any deadlines for submitting the application?
There are usually specific deadlines for submitting the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application, often at the beginning of the school year or semester. It’s advisable to submit as early as possible after the application period opens to avoid delays.
How long does it take to process the application?
Processing times for the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application can vary, but generally expect a response within a few days to a couple of weeks. Check with your local school district for specific timelines.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the application?
Common mistakes include missing signatures, providing incorrect income information, or failing to include all household members. Ensure all fields are complete and double-check your input before submission.
Can this form be edited after submission?
Once the Free and Reduced Price School Meals Application is submitted, it typically cannot be edited. If you notice errors after submission, contact the district office immediately to resolve the issue.
